[PATCH v3 1/2] ath9k: fix use-after-free in ath9k_hif_usb_rx_cb

From: Pavel Skripkin <hidden>
Date: 2022-02-07 20:28:33

Syzbot reported use-after-free Read in ath9k_hif_usb_rx_cb(). The
problem was in incorrect htc_handle->drv_priv initialization.

Probable call trace which can trigger use-after-free:

ath9k_htc_probe_device()
  /* htc_handle->drv_priv = priv; */
  ath9k_htc_wait_for_target()      <--- Failed
  ieee80211_free_hw()		   <--- priv pointer is freed

<IRQ>
...
ath9k_hif_usb_rx_cb()
  ath9k_hif_usb_rx_stream()
   RX_STAT_INC()		<--- htc_handle->drv_priv access

In order to not add fancy protection for drv_priv we can move
htc_handle->drv_priv initialization at the end of the
ath9k_htc_probe_device() and add helper macro to make
all *_STAT_* macros NULL save.

Fixes: fb9987d0f748 ("ath9k_htc: Support for AR9271 chipset.")
Reported-and-tested-by: syzbot+03110230a11411024147@syzkaller.appspotmail.com
Reported-and-tested-by: syzbot+c6dde1f690b60e0b9fbe@syzkaller.appspotmail.com
Signed-off-by: Pavel Skripkin <redacted>
---

Changes since v2:
	- My send-email script forgot, that mailing lists exist.
	  Added back all related lists

Changes since v1:
	- Removed clean-ups and moved them to 2/2

---
 dr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ath9k/htc.h          | 10 +++++-----
 dr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ath9k/htc_drv_init.c |  3 ++-
 2 files changed, 7 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ath9k/htc.h b/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ath9k/htc.h
index 6b45e63fae4b..141642e5e00d 100644
--- a/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ath9k/htc.h
+++ b/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ath9k/htc.h
@@ -327,11 +327,11 @@ static inline struct ath9k_htc_tx_ctl *HTC_SKB_CB(struct sk_buff *skb)
 }
 
 #ifdef CONFIG_ATH9K_HTC_DEBUGFS
-
-#define TX_STAT_INC(c) (hif_dev->htc_handle->drv_priv->debug.tx_stats.c++)
-#define TX_STAT_ADD(c, a) (hif_dev->htc_handle->drv_priv->debug.tx_stats.c += a)
-#define RX_STAT_INC(c) (hif_dev->htc_handle->drv_priv->debug.skbrx_stats.c++)
-#define RX_STAT_ADD(c, a) (hif_dev->htc_handle->drv_priv->debug.skbrx_stats.c += a)
+#define __STAT_SAVE(expr) (hif_dev->htc_handle->drv_priv ? (expr) : 0)
+#define TX_STAT_INC(c) __STAT_SAVE(hif_dev->htc_handle->drv_priv->debug.tx_stats.c++)
+#define TX_STAT_ADD(c, a) __STAT_SAVE(hif_dev->htc_handle->drv_priv->debug.tx_stats.c += a)
+#define RX_STAT_INC(c) __STAT_SAVE(hif_dev->htc_handle->drv_priv->debug.skbrx_stats.c++)
+#define RX_STAT_ADD(c, a) __STAT_SAVE(hif_dev->htc_handle->drv_priv->debug.skbrx_stats.c += a)
 #define CAB_STAT_INC   priv->debug.tx_stats.cab_queued++
 
 #define TX_QSTAT_INC(q) (priv->debug.tx_stats.queue_stats[q]++)
diff --git a/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ath9k/htc_drv_init.c b/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ath9k/htc_drv_init.c
index ff61ae34ecdf..07ac88fb1c57 100644
--- a/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ath9k/htc_drv_init.c
+++ b/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ath9k/htc_drv_init.c
@@ -944,7 +944,6 @@ int ath9k_htc_probe_device(struct htc_target *htc_handle, struct device *dev,
 	priv->hw = hw;
 	priv->htc = htc_handle;
 	priv->dev = dev;
-	htc_handle->drv_priv = priv;
 	SET_IEEE80211_DEV(hw, priv->dev);
 
 	ret = ath9k_htc_wait_for_target(priv);
@@ -965,6 +964,8 @@ int ath9k_htc_probe_device(struct htc_target *htc_handle, struct device *dev,
 	if (ret)
 		goto err_init;
 
+	htc_handle->drv_priv = priv;
+
 	return 0;
 
 err_init:
-- 
2.34.1

Re: [PATCH v3 1/2] ath9k: fix use-after-free in ath9k_hif_usb_rx_cb

From: Tetsuo Handa <penguin-kernel@I-love.SAKURA.ne.jp>
Date: 2022-05-02 06:11:53

On 2022/02/09 0:48, Pavel Skripkin wrote:
quoted
ath9k_htc_suspend()
ath9k_htc_resume()
ath9k_hif_usb_disconnect()

What guarantees that none of these will be called midway through
ath9k_htc_probe_device() (which would lead to a NULL deref after this
change)?
IIUC, situation you are talking about may happen even without my change.
I was thinking, that ath9k_htc_probe_device() is the real ->probe() function, but things look a bit more tricky.


So, the ->probe() function may be completed before ath9k_htc_probe_device()
is called, because it's called from fw loader callback function.
Yes, ath9k_hif_usb_probe() may return before complete_all(&hif_dev->fw_done)
is called by ath9k_hif_usb_firmware_cb() or ath9k_hif_usb_firmware_fail().
If ->probe() is completed, than we can call ->suspend(), ->resume() and
others usb callbacks, right?
Yes, but ath9k_hif_usb_disconnect() and ath9k_hif_usb_suspend() are calling
wait_for_completion(&hif_dev->fw_done) before checking HIF_USB_READY flag.
hif_dev->fw_done serves for serialization.
And we can meet NULL defer even if we leave drv_priv = priv initialization
on it's place.
I didn't catch the location. As long as "htc_handle->drv_priv = priv;" is done
before complete_all(&hif_dev->fw_done) is done, is something wrong?
Please, correct me if I am wrong somewhere :)

From: Pavel Skripkin <hidden>
Date: 2022-05-12 12:56:25

Hi Toke,

On 5/12/22 15:49, Toke Høiland-Jørgensen wrote:
Pavel Skripkin [off-list ref] writes:
quoted
Syzbot reported use-after-free Read in ath9k_hif_usb_rx_cb(). The
problem was in incorrect htc_handle->drv_priv initialization.

Probable call trace which can trigger use-after-free:

ath9k_htc_probe_device()
  /* htc_handle->drv_priv = priv; */
  ath9k_htc_wait_for_target()      <--- Failed
  ieee80211_free_hw()		   <--- priv pointer is freed

<IRQ>
...
ath9k_hif_usb_rx_cb()
  ath9k_hif_usb_rx_stream()
   RX_STAT_INC()		<--- htc_handle->drv_priv access

In order to not add fancy protection for drv_priv we can move
htc_handle->drv_priv initialization at the end of the
ath9k_htc_probe_device() and add helper macro to make
all *_STAT_* macros NULL save.

Fixes: fb9987d0f748 ("ath9k_htc: Support for AR9271 chipset.")
Reported-and-tested-by: syzbot+03110230a11411024147@syzkaller.appspotmail.com
Reported-and-tested-by: syzbot+c6dde1f690b60e0b9fbe@syzkaller.appspotmail.com
Signed-off-by: Pavel Skripkin <redacted>
Could you link the original syzbot report in the commit message as well,
Sure! See links below

use-after-free bug:
https://syzkaller.appspot.com/bug?id=6ead44e37afb6866ac0c7dd121b4ce07cb665f60

NULL deref bug:
https://syzkaller.appspot.com/bug?id=b8101ffcec107c0567a0cd8acbbacec91e9ee8de

I can add them in commit message if you want :)
please? Also that 'tested-by' implies that syzbot run-tested this? How
does it do that; does it have ath9k_htc hardware?
No, it uses CONFIG_USB_RAW_GADGET and CONFIG_USB_DUMMY_HCD for gadgets 
for emulating usb devices.

Basically these things "connect" fake USB device with random usb ids 
from hardcoded table and try to do various things with usb driver
